How To Fix K7050 - Position the cursor on a valid row


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: K7 - Messages for Row/Column Structure

  • Message number: 050

  • Message text: Position the cursor on a valid row

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message K7050 - Position the cursor on a valid row ?

    The SAP error message K7050, "Position the cursor on a valid row," typically occurs in the context of SAP's Controlling (CO) module, particularly when working with reports or transactions that involve line items or data entries. This error indicates that the system expects the user to select a valid row in a table or list before proceeding with an action, such as editing, deleting, or processing data.

    Causes:

    1. No Row Selected: The user has not selected any row in the table or list.
    2. Invalid Row: The selected row may not be valid for the action being attempted (e.g., it could be a header row or a row that is not editable).
    3. Data Refresh: The data displayed may have changed, and the row that was previously valid is no longer available.
    4. User Permissions: The user may not have the necessary permissions to interact with the selected row.

    Solutions:

    1. Select a Valid Row: Ensure that you click on a valid data row in the table before attempting to perform any action. Make sure the row is highlighted.
    2. Check for Filters: If you are using filters, ensure that they are set correctly and that the data you are trying to access is not being filtered out.
    3. Refresh the Data: If the data has changed, try refreshing the report or screen to ensure you are working with the most current data.
    4. Review Permissions: Check if you have the necessary permissions to access or modify the selected row. If not, contact your SAP administrator for assistance.
    5.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for specific guidance related to the transaction or report you are using.

    Related Information:

    • Transaction Codes: This error can occur in various transaction codes within the CO module, such as KSB1 (Actual Line Items), KOB1 (Order Line Items), etc.
